French Play (Yr7)
'Ticket pour l'Espace' (Ticket for Space)
The MFL Department organised another fun-filled Onatti Production play for Year 7 last Friday afternoon (28 March 2025) entitled 'Ticket pour l'Espace' (Ticket for Space).
Here's Josie & Millie to tell you more about it:
It was amazing how the actors got us involved in the play. It was very interesting how it was about a boy who won a competition to go to space, as they showed us the whole journey on the rocket. The boy found a person on the television in the rocket called Roxanne and she helped the boy in his journey, but there is a bit of a twist. Roxanne can only speak French and the boy cannot speak French. It is difficult for him to understand what she is saying.
I loved watching this play as it made me very interested as to what would happen next to the boy. I dearly hope do something like this again. My favourite part was when I saw the alien.
By Josie Flammia
